Matt Taylor
# 117
Matt Taylor late model
#117 from Springfield is 31 years of age. He began racing in 1989 in the
limited late model division. His home track is Farmer City and you can
also catch Matt at Fairbury, Macon and Peveley.
Matt’s first win came in 1991 in a late model at Godfrey. Racing is in
Matt’s family, he’s been around the track his whole life. Matt’s
father Dick Taylor was a big influence in his racing career.
Matt’s car is a CJ Rayburn chassis powered by a Chevy 415 Hixson
racing engine. His greatest racing accomplishment is winning the 2000
Herald & Review 100 at Macon Speedway.
